1. Pai Walking Street Market

blog-images
Wander through Pai Walking Street Market and imm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of local culture. Taste delicious street food, shop for unique handicrafts, and enjoy live music performances. Pai Walking Street Market is the perfect place to absorb the lively energy of Pai and enjoy various Pai adventure activities.

Location: Pai Walking Street, central Pai town.

Opening Hours: Every evening from around 5 p.m. to midnight.

Training Needed: No training required.

Age Barrier: Suitable for all ages.

Price per person: Free entry, prices vary for food and items.

2. Pai Canyon (Kong Lan)

blog-images
Experience the thrill of walking through Pai Canyon’s narrow trails, surrounded by breathtaking valley views. Get lost in the beauty of nature as you hike through this picturesque landscape. Pai Canyon offers an exciting adventure for those seeking the best things to do in Pai. Location: Approximately 8 kilometers outside of Pai town.

Opening Hours: Open all day.

Training Needed: No training required.

Age Barrier: Suitable for all ages.

Price per person: Free entry.

3. Pam Bok Waterfall

blog-images
Pam Bok Waterfall offers a tranquil escape amidst lush greenery and cascading waters. Imagine taking a refreshing dip in the cool pools or simply relaxing by the waterfall’s serene surroundings. Pam Bok Waterfall is a must-visit for those seeking peaceful things to do in Pai.

Location: Approximately 9 kilometers from Pai town.

Opening Hours: Open all day.

Training Needed: No training required.

Age Barrier: Suitable for all ages.

 Price per person: Small entrance fee.

4. Tha Pai Hot Springs

blog-images
Soak in the natural hot springs of Tha Pai and feel your worries melt away. Picture yourself enjoying a relaxing bath surrounded by picturesque landscapes. Tha Pai Hot Springs provides a perfect opportunity to unwind and experience the soothing benefits of thermal waters, one of the relaxing Pai adventure activities.

Location: Approximately 8 kilometers from Pai Town.

Opening Hours: Open all day.

Training Needed: No training required.

Age Barrier: Suitable for all ages.

Price per person: Small entrance fee.

8. Night Market Food Tour

blog-images
Join a culinary adventure through Pai’s bustling night market, sampling a variety of local street foods and delicacies. Experience the vibrant atmosphere as you navigate through food stalls offering savory snacks, sweet treats, and refreshing beverages unique to Pai’s culinary scene. And remember that some vendors are very good at negotiating prices, so having some Thailand tour tips will help you a lot.

Location: Pai Night Market

Opening Hours: Late afternoon to late evening (5:00 PM to 10:00 PM)

Training Needed: No training required.

Age Barrier: Suitable for all ages.

Price per person: Approximately 200 to 500 Thai Baht

19. Santichon Village

blog-images
Step into the cultural heritage of Santichon Village, a picturesque enclave showcasing the traditions of Pai’s ethnic Chinese community. Picture yourself exploring traditional houses, sampling authentic Yunnan cuisine, witnessing cultural performances, and then buying momentos from nearby shops and shopping in Thailand. Santichon Village offers a captivating glimpse into Pai’s multicultural tapestry.

Location: Approximately 6 kilometers from Pai town.

Opening Hours: Open all day.

Training Needed: No training required.

Age Barrier: Suitable for all ages.

Price per person: Prices vary for food and activities.

20. Pai Bamboo Rafting

blog-images
Experience the tranquility of Pai while bamboo-rafting along the Pai River. Picture yourself floating amidst lush greenery and picturesque landscapes. Pai Bamboo Rafting offers a peaceful and scenic adventure, perfect for those seeking enjoyable things to do in Pai.

Location: Pai River

Opening Hours: Daylight hours

Training Needed: No training is required.

Age Barrier: Suitable for all ages.

Price per person:  Approximately 500 to 1000 Thai Baht
